Unlike a basic electrician who primarily works within a properties' existing electrical system, a Level 2 electrician has an unique set of accreditations permitting them to work directly on the service network linking a property to the main power grid. This consists of everything from the point of connection on the street pole or underground pillar right approximately the client's meter box. Their scope of work is broad and exceptionally varied, incorporating tasks that are both technically demanding and vital for public security.
One of their main responsibilities involves the setup, repair work, and maintenance of overhead and underground service lines. Picture a freshly constructed home needing a power connection; it's the Level 2 electrician who will meticulously run the cables from the network's point of supply to the property, ensuring compliance with rigid security requirements and local regulations. Likewise, if an existing overhead line is damaged by a falling branch or an underground cable experiences a fault, these are the experts called upon to identify the problem and thoroughly bring back the connection. Their work frequently involves operating at height or in restricted areas, demanding a keen eye for detail, a deep understanding of electrical principles, and a steady dedication to safety protocols.
Furthermore, Level 2 electricians contribute in the important job of meter installation and moving. Whether you're updating your electrical service, including photovoltaic panels, or simply require your meter moved for a remodelling, these experts are licensed to work on the delicate user interface between your residential or commercial property's electrical system and the grid's metering facilities. They guarantee that all connections are safe and secure, accurate, and adhere to the specific requirements of the electricity supplier. This exact work is basic to precise billing and the effective management of our energy intake.
Another significant location of their know-how depends on disconnections and reconnections. For example, if a home is undergoing major structural restorations or being destroyed, a Level 2 electrician will safely detach the power supply from the network. On the other hand, once a brand-new construct is total or restorations get more info are completed, they are the ones who will skillfully reconnect the properties to the grid, guaranteeing all essential security checks are performed before power is restored. This essential service prevents accidents and guarantees that all electrical work adheres to the greatest security benchmarks.
The introduction of renewable resource, particularly solar power, has actually considerably widened the responsibilities of Level 2 electricians. They are at the forefront of linking solar PV systems to the grid, guaranteeing that the exported energy is seamlessly integrated which the system operates securely and efficiently. This includes understanding complex grid-tie regulations, installing suitable metering for net-metering schemes, and ensuring all anti-islanding defense is properly set up. Their role is pivotal in the transition towards a more sustainable energy future.
Becoming a Level 2 electrician is no small feat. It needs significant extra training and accreditation beyond a standard electrical license. This usually includes customized courses focusing on overhead and underground service work, earthing systems, and advanced safety treatments specific to working on live network infrastructure. The extensive training guarantees these specialists have the thorough knowledge and useful abilities to securely handle the high voltages and complex systems they regularly experience.
